linux命令打压缩包

不及物动词 其他 88

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,我们可以使用一些命令来打开和压缩文件。下面是一些常用的打压缩包的命令:

    1. 解压缩命令:
    – tar命令:用于解压和打包文件,可以处理tar.gz、tar.bz2等格式的压缩包。
    例如:`tar -zxvf filename.tar.gz` 解压一个tar.gz文件。
    – unzip命令:用于解压zip格式的压缩包。
    例如:`unzip filename.zip` 解压一个zip文件。
    – gunzip命令:用于解压gzip格式的压缩包。
    例如:`gunzip filename.gz` 解压一个gzip文件。
    – bunzip2命令:用于解压bzip2格式的压缩包。
    例如:`bunzip2 filename.bz2` 解压一个bzip2文件。

    2. 压缩命令:
    – tar命令:用于打包文件或目录,生成tar.gz或tar.bz2格式的压缩包。
    例如:`tar -zcvf filename.tar.gz dirname/` 打包一个目录为tar.gz文件。
    – zip命令:用于打包文件或目录,生成zip格式的压缩包。
    例如:`zip -r filename.zip dirname/` 打包一个目录为zip文件。
    – gzip命令:用于压缩文件,生成gzip格式的压缩包。
    例如:`gzip filename` 压缩一个文件为gzip文件。
    – bzip2命令:用于压缩文件,生成bzip2格式的压缩包。
    例如:`bzip2 filename` 压缩一个文件为bzip2文件。

    这些命令在Linux系统中被广泛使用,可以方便地进行文件的压缩和解压缩操作。使用时需要注意相应的格式和选项,可以通过命令的帮助文档来了解更多详细信息。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,有多种命令可以用来打压缩包。以下是常用的五种压缩和解压缩命令:

    1. tar命令:tar命令是Linux下最常用的打包和解包工具。它可以将多个文件或目录打包成一个tar文件,并且可以选择不同的压缩方式,如gzip、bzip2等。以下是一些常用的tar命令示例:

    – 打包文件夹:`tar -cvf archive.tar folder/`
    – 解包tar文件:`tar -xvf archive.tar`
    – 压缩成gzip格式:`tar -czvf archive.tar.gz folder/`
    – 解压缩gzip文件:`tar -xzvf archive.tar.gz`
    – 压缩成bzip2格式:`tar -cjvf archive.tar.bz2 folder/`
    – 解压缩bzip2文件:`tar -xjvf archive.tar.bz2`

    2. zip命令:zip命令可用于创建和提取ZIP格式的压缩文件。以下是一些常用的zip命令示例:

    – 打包文件夹:`zip -r archive.zip folder/`
    – 解包zip文件:`unzip archive.zip`

    3. gzip命令:gzip命令是用于gzip压缩文件的工具。以下是一些常用的gzip命令示例:

    – 压缩文件:`gzip file`
    – 解压缩gz文件:`gzip -d file.gz`

    4. bzip2命令:bzip2命令是用于bzip2压缩文件的工具。以下是一些常用的bzip2命令示例:

    – 压缩文件:`bzip2 file`
    – 解压缩bz2文件:`bzip2 -d file.bz2`

    5. 7z命令:7z命令是用于创建和提取7z格式的压缩文件的工具。以下是一些常用的7z命令示例:

    – 打包文件夹:`7z a archive.7z folder/`
    – 解包7z文件:`7z x archive.7z`

    这些命令提供了灵活多样的选项,可以根据需要选择不同的压缩和解压缩方式。请注意,具体命令的参数和选项可能会因不同的Linux发行版而有所不同,请在实际使用中参考相关文档或使用命令的帮助信息。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,使用命令行压缩和解压缩文件是非常常见的操作。本文将介绍一些常用的命令来打包和压缩文件。

    1. 打包文件和目录

    打包是将多个文件或目录打包成一个文件的操作。常见的打包工具有tar和zip。

    a. 使用tar命令打包文件和目录

    “`shell
    tar -cvf archive.tar file1 file2 dir1 dir2
    “`

    其中,-c表示创建新的归档文件,-v表示显示详细的打包过程,-f表示指定打包文件的名称。file1、file2、dir1、dir2是要打包的文件和目录的名称。

    b. 使用zip命令打包文件和目录

    “`shell
    zip -r archive.zip file1 file2 dir1 dir2
    “`

    其中,-r表示递归打包子目录,file1、file2、dir1、dir2是要打包的文件和目录的名称。

    2. 压缩文件

    压缩是通过使用压缩算法来减小文件的大小。常见的压缩工具有gzip、bzip2和xz。

    a. 使用gzip命令压缩文件

    “`shell
    gzip file1
    “`

    该命令将会压缩file1并生成一个后缀名为.gz的压缩文件。

    b. 使用bzip2命令压缩文件

    “`shell
    bzip2 file1
    “`

    该命令将会压缩file1并生成一个后缀名为.bz2的压缩文件。

    c. 使用xz命令压缩文件

    “`shell
    xz file1
    “`

    该命令将会压缩file1并生成一个后缀名为.xz的压缩文件。

    3. 解压缩文件

    解压缩是将压缩过的文件还原成原始文件的操作。

    a. 使用tar命令解压缩文件

    “`shell
    tar -xvf archive.tar
    “`

    该命令将会解压缩archive.tar文件。

    b. 使用gzip命令解压缩文件

    “`shell
    gzip -d file1.gz
    “`

    该命令将会解压缩file1.gz文件,-d表示解压缩。

    c. 使用bzip2命令解压缩文件

    “`shell
    bzip2 -d file1.bz2
    “`

    该命令将会解压缩file1.bz2文件,-d表示解压缩。

    d. 使用xz命令解压缩文件

    “`shell
    xz -d file1.xz
    “`

    该命令将会解压缩file1.xz文件,-d表示解压缩。

    4. 查看打包压缩文件内容

    “`shell
    tar -tf archive.tar
    “`

    该命令将会列出archive.tar文件中的内容列表。

    “`shell
    unzip -l archive.zip
    “`

    该命令将会列出archive.zip文件中的内容列表。

    这些是常见的打包和压缩命令,通过掌握这些命令,你可以方便地进行文件归档和压缩操作。记住,在使用这些命令时,请仔细阅读命令的帮助文档以了解更多选项和参数。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部